package org.springframework.boot.actuate.redis;
import java.util.Properties;
import io.lettuce.core.RedisConnectionException;
import org.junit.jupiter.api.Test;
import reactor.core.publisher.Mono;
import reactor.test.StepVerifier;
import org.springframework.boot.actuate.health.Health;
import org.springframework.boot.actuate.health.Status;
import org.springframework.data.redis.RedisConnectionFailureException;
import org.springframework.data.redis.connection.ReactiveClusterServerCommands;
import org.springframework.data.redis.connection.ReactiveRedisClusterConnection;
import org.springframework.data.redis.connection.ReactiveRedisConnection;
import org.springframework.data.redis.connection.ReactiveRedisConnectionFactory;
import org.springframework.data.redis.connection.ReactiveServerCommands;
import static org.assertj.core.api.Assertions.assertThat;
import static org.mockito.BDDMockito.given;
import static org.mockito.Mockito.mock;
import static org.mockito.Mockito.verify;
/**
* Tests for {@link RedisReactiveHealthIndicator}.
*
* @author Stephane Nicoll
* @author Mark Paluch
* @author Nikolay Rybak
* @author Artsiom Yudovin
* @author Scott Frederick
*/
class RedisReactiveHealthIndicatorTests {
@Test
void redisIsUp() {
Properties info = new Properties();
info.put("redis_version", "2.8.9");
ReactiveRedisConnection redisConnection = mock(ReactiveRedisConnection.class);
given(redisConnection.closeLater()).willReturn(Mono.empty());
ReactiveServerCommands commands = mock(ReactiveServerCommands.class);
given(commands.info("server")).willReturn(Mono.just(info));
RedisReactiveHealthIndicator healthIndicator = createHealthIndicator(redisConnection, commands);
Mono<Health> health = healthIndicator.health();
StepVerifier.create(health).consumeNextWith((h) -> {
assertThat(h.getStatus()).isEqualTo(Status.UP);
assertThat(h.getDetails()).containsOnlyKeys("version");
assertThat(h.getDetails().get("version")).isEqualTo("2.8.9");
}).verifyComplete();
verify(redisConnection).closeLater();
}
@Test
void redisClusterIsUp() {
Properties info = new Properties();
info.put("127.0.0.1:7002.redis_version", "2.8.9");
ReactiveRedisConnection redisConnection = mock(ReactiveRedisClusterConnection.class);
given(redisConnection.closeLater()).willReturn(Mono.empty());
ReactiveClusterServerCommands commands = mock(ReactiveClusterServerCommands.class);
given(commands.info("server")).willReturn(Mono.just(info));
RedisReactiveHealthIndicator healthIndicator = createHealthIndicator(redisConnection, commands);
Mono<Health> health = healthIndicator.health();
StepVerifier.create(health).consumeNextWith((h) -> {
assertThat(h.getStatus()).isEqualTo(Status.UP);
assertThat(h.getDetails()).containsOnlyKeys("version");
assertThat(h.getDetails().get("version")).isEqualTo("2.8.9");
}).verifyComplete();
verify(redisConnection).closeLater();
}
@Test
void redisCommandIsDown() {
ReactiveServerCommands commands = mock(ReactiveServerCommands.class);
given(commands.info("server")).willReturn(Mono.error(new RedisConnectionFailureException("Connection failed")));
ReactiveRedisConnection redisConnection = mock(ReactiveRedisConnection.class);
given(redisConnection.closeLater()).willReturn(Mono.empty());
RedisReactiveHealthIndicator healthIndicator = createHealthIndicator(redisConnection, commands);
Mono<Health> health = healthIndicator.health();
StepVerifier.create(health).consumeNextWith((h) -> assertThat(h.getStatus()).isEqualTo(Status.DOWN))
.verifyComplete();
verify(redisConnection).closeLater();
}
@Test
void redisConnectionIsDown() {
ReactiveRedisConnectionFactory redisConnectionFactory = mock(ReactiveRedisConnectionFactory.class);
given(redisConnectionFactory.getReactiveConnection())
.willThrow(new RedisConnectionException("Unable to connect to localhost:6379"));
RedisReactiveHealthIndicator healthIndicator = new RedisReactiveHealthIndicator(redisConnectionFactory);
Mono<Health> health = healthIndicator.health();
StepVerifier.create(health).consumeNextWith((h) -> assertThat(h.getStatus()).isEqualTo(Status.DOWN))
.verifyComplete();
}
private RedisReactiveHealthIndicator createHealthIndicator(ReactiveRedisConnection redisConnection,
ReactiveServerCommands serverCommands) {
ReactiveRedisConnectionFactory redisConnectionFactory = mock(ReactiveRedisConnectionFactory.class);
given(redisConnectionFactory.getReactiveConnection()).willReturn(redisConnection);
given(redisConnection.serverCommands()).willReturn(serverCommands);
return new RedisReactiveHealthIndicator(redisConnectionFactory);
}
}
